4. If the position of a vehicle is given by the equation: x(t)= 2t2 - 20t, find: A. the average rate of change (velocity) between. t= 1 and t = 3.​

● x(t) = 2t^2 -20t

A is the average change between t = 1 and t = 3 wich also the velocity.

● A = [x(3)-x(1) ]/(3-1)

● A = [ x(3) - x(1)] / 2

● x(3) = 2×3^2 - 20 ×3 = 18-60= -42

● x(1) = 2×1^2 -20×1 = 2-20 = -18

● A = (-42-(-18))/2

● A = (-42+18)/2

● A = -24 /2

● A = -12

A is negative so the car must be going backwards
